From 57513728774064ac8f3528d50e343c5c274d077b Mon Sep 17 00:00:00 2001 From: "Brian D. Evans" <252620095+briandevans@users.noreply.github.com> Date: Fri, 24 Apr 2026 12:59:40 -0700 Subject: [PATCH 1/2] fix(gateway): correct macOS gateway-pid detection (#15225)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it ``hermes cron list`` falsely reports "Gateway is not running" on macOS even when launchd has the service loaded and cron jobs fire correctly. Two independent bugs in ``find_gateway_pids()`` each drop macOS into an empty-result path; fixing either alone would clear the warning, but both are real and both are worth fixing. ### Bug 1 — ``_get_service_pids()`` mis-parses ``launchctl list